    I bought my home in the summer of 2024 and during the inspection was told, very matter‑of‑factly,…read morethat I had maybe one--possibly two--good summers left before the pool would need resurfacing. Spoiler alert: that prediction was spot‑on. The black algae that had been lurking in the decades‑old plaster started popping through like an uninvited guest who really doesn't take a hint, no matter how hard I tried to fight it. After a summer packed with great pool parties (worth it), I decided winter was the perfect time to handle the pool glow‑up. So I did the responsible homeowner thing: I got quotes. Five companies later, I had prices ranging from $8,500 to $20,000 and a surprising number of "optional upgrades." One vendor even offered to put a turquoise tortoise--yes, an actual mosaic tortoise--at the bottom of my pool for an extra $3-4K. Did I want it? Absolutely not. Do I adore the phrase "turquoise tortoise"? Absolutely yes. In the end, I chose Waterscape, mostly because the pricing made sense, and the communication was quick and easy via text. My only real goal was simple: resurface the pool, update the tile, and keep the whole thing under $10K. Mission accomplished. They sent over a DocuSign, gave me a one‑week December timeline, and the whole thing ran like a well‑oiled (and extremely punctual) machine: Monday, 9am-12pm: Full demolition of the old plaster Wednesday, 9am-1pm: Tile installation Saturday, 9am-12pm: New plaster poured And just like that: Brand‑new pool! After that, I stuck to the four‑week maintenance plan--daily brushing, treating the water, and absolutely zero heating of the pool or spa. Now that the curing period is done, the hot tub is officially back in action. Overall? Five stars. Smooth process, clear communication, no turquoise tortoises forced upon me, and a pool that's finally as ready for summer 2025 as I am.
